Description

The highest A line available in the building with East, South, and North exposures throughout. The apartment #23A is a spacious 2 bedroom, 2.5 bathroom corner apartment situated within the elegant and exclusive Three Ten Condominium. This residence boats a grand entryway, high ceilings, elegant white oak strip floors, and expansive floor-to-ceiling windows that show you amazing views of New York City and East River.

You’ll enjoy a refreshing breeze on the 58sqft balcony, connected to the spacious living and dining room.

The windowed chef’s kitchen, adorned with Carrara marble countertops has top-quality stainless steel appliances like a Subzero fridge, Gaggenau stove, and Thermador oven.

The primary bedroom with Northern views is generously appointed with ample closet space. It has an elegant bathroom that looks like a spa and offers dual sinks, a deep soaking tub and a separate glass shower.

The second bedroom boats South and East views of the river and the iconic Chrysler Building.
